Output 4a900ea51d60735c82138888812cd7d4a3ecbd926dc0d5eb9d6b33c7af2587d8:74

value
399560057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78a2429a60ac4c56c2be27e9877a96d6bf0382e5 OP_EQUAL
address
3CgsPbcMJsy1NTyYkjfKUE2i1VNMzB4vVD
transaction
4a900ea51d60735c82138888812cd7d4a3ecbd926dc0d5eb9d6b33c7af2587d8
spent
true